Simply put: a butterfly-type check valve is a valve that uses a circular disc or “butterfly” to allow fluid to flow in one direction and automatically block reverse flow without manual intervention. The term “wholesale” here relates to bulk purchasing typically for large scale industrial deployments or projects, offering cost and logistical efficiency.
Think of it like a swing door inside a pipeline—when fluid pushes forward, the door opens, and when it tries to reverse, the door closes immediately to prevent backflow.
This valve design is prized for its compact size, lightweight profile, and relative simplicity compared to other check valves. Many industries rely on it because it’s easy to integrate, maintain, and scale.
Materials like stainless steel and ductile iron make these valves tough against corrosion and pressure fluctuations. Durability is crucial for areas with extreme temperatures or abrasive fluids.
Butterfly check valves are slim and lightweight, making them easier to fit into tight spaces without major piping modifications — a big plus on retrofit projects.
Many engineers love how these valves cause minimal pressure loss, compared to gate or globe valves, which helps reduce pumping energy.

| Specification | Typical Range/Value | Units |
|---|---|---|
| Nominal Diameter (DN) | 50 - 600 | mm |
| Pressure Rating | PN16 - PN40 | Bar |
| Body Material | Ductile Iron, Stainless Steel | - |
| Disc Material | Stainless Steel, Aluminum Bronze | - |
| Operating Temperature | -10 to 200 | °C |
| Face-to-Face Length | 89 - 255 | mm |

One typical challenge? When valves are improperly sized or installed, they can suffer from water hammer effect or premature wear. That’s why technical expertise during specification is crucial.
Another limitation is that some butterfly valves have limited sealing performance in extremely high-pressure applications. However, new seat materials and disc reshaping techniques have been introduced to overcome this.
Experts also recommend preventative maintenance plans coupled with supplier support agreements, especially for large deployments.
